2 Guns – Release Date: August 2nd, 2013


Baltasar Kormâkur is directing this movie which has lots of action, crime and comedy. It stars Denzel Washington who is back with some fire power. This time he’s starring in 2 Guns, an upcoming action-crime-comedy film directed by Baltasar Kormâkur. He stars alongside Mark Wahlberg. The movie itself is based on a graphic novel by Boom! The movie is set to release on August 2nd 2013. The movie is about an elaborate scam where Washington and Wahlberg are both undercover agents and then realise that they have been scammed by the CIA. Washington has proved his worth in Safe House and Unstoppable. Wahlberg plays best with a strong actor on the set. So pairing up the both might make for a good action flick.


After Earth - Release Date: May 31st, 2013


After Oblivion, another movie about post-apocalyptic Earth is set to launch in movie theatres, this time starring Will Smith and his real life son Jaden Smith. The movie is directed by M. Night Shyamalan with Will Smith also acting as producer and co-writer. Will Smith actually came up with the original concepts of this movie while he was watching another movie with his brother in law Caleeb Pinkett. It is a movie about how the father and son move across uncharted terrain filled with peril and coming across evolved animals and aliens. Will Smith being paired up with his son and acting in a sci-fi of his own creation will definitely credit a watch.

Despicable Me 2 - Release Date: July 3rd, 2013


The evil super villain Gru is back and so are all his minions for more cuteness and laughs. The movie’s director is once again Pierre Coffin and Chris Renaud. Steve Carell will still play the evil genius with a soft side, so will Miranda Cosgrove and Russell Brand. The movie is scheduled to release on July 3rd 2013. In this sequel the Anti Villain league takes in Gru so that he can assist them in bringing down a villain with the sinister name of Eduardo. For those who can’t get enough of Gru’s henchmen, a spin off is set to release on December 19, 2014 called Minions.


Elysium - Release Date: August 9th, 2013


Elysium is an upcoming drama science fiction film which is directed by Neill Blomkamp of District 9. The movie is set to release on August 9 2013. The film stars Matt Damon and Jodie Foster and depicts a future where the wealthy live in a space habit on Earth orbit while the poor live on overpopulated and destroyed Earth. The poor desperately need to escape Earth’s crime and dilapidation and they need the proper medical care available on Elysium.  But the wealthy will do anything to prevent their sanctuary from being infiltrated. It is up to Matt Damon, who is dying himself, to save the people of Earth.

Man of Steel - Release Date: June 14th, 2013


The much awaited superman movie is back and with two amazing directors to set the screens on fire. Zack Snyder (300) and Christopher Nolan (The Dark Knight) pair up to direct and produce this gem of a movie. The film will replay the original story of Clark Kent, a journalist adopted by Johnathan and Martha Kent but is actually an alien being from an extinct planet. The leading stars are Henry Cavill as superman and Amy Adams as Lois Lane.  The film will release in June 14th much to the anticipation of fans. It’s hard not to expect too much.


Monster University - Release Date: June 21st, 2013


Monster Inc. is back with a prequel. Those who have seen the 2001 Monster Inc. they will automatically know what this movie is about. Pixar will release their first ever prequel to an animated movie on June 21st 2013. The movie will be set 10 years before Monster Inc. right into the college days of Sully and Mike. Unlike what readers would believe in the movie, the two best buddies weren’t always pals but were actually rivals in college. Billy Crystal will voice Mike Wazowski and John Goodman will voice Sully Sullivan. For those who have watched the movie, it’ll be a trip back memory lane.

Pacific Rim - Release Date: July 12th, 2013


Pacific Rim is a movie about robots versus monsters. Guillermo del Toro is the director of this movie, and is also notable for his work, Pan’s Labrynth. But what kind of monsters are we talking about here? Why, none other than giants, and who better to fight giants than massive robots? The film is set in the near future, where soldiers pilot lethal robots to combat against the giants who have risen mysteriously from crevices in the Pacific Ocean. The film features Charlie Hunnam, who plays a former pilot and Rinko Kikuchi, a rookie who team up to pilot the enormous robots. The film‘s release is on July 12, 2013 set to release in 3D.


Star Trek into Darkness – Released on May 17th


The Star Trek franchise is always something to get excited about. This being the twelfth instalment and is the sequel to Star Trek. J.J Abrams had directed the movie and it is written by Rovert Orci, Alex Kurtzman and Damon Lindelof. The film was turned into 3D in post-production. Most of the characters reprise their roles of the previous film and Peter Weller and Alice Eve were brought along to play key roles. For the hardcore Star Trek fans, this is something they will set their calendars by. After all, Star Trek is part of the movie industries legendary sagas.
